You can use SayToGroup

maddox.game.world.AiAircraft
void SayToGroup(maddox.game.world.AiAirGroup group, string msg)
msg is the filename without ogg. (blue in de folder, red in gb folder) Different Aircrafts uses different voices (Actor1..4)

In my example the 'pilot' from Aircraft 0:BoB_LW_JG26_I.000 says "one mile" "Cargo Ships" "Destroy targets left to right" "Attack" (in German) to his group (for testing after ca.10sec, you can use triggers etc. also).

Code:
using System;
using maddox.game;
using maddox.game.world;


public class Mission : AMission
{

    AiActor a1;
    AiAircraft airc1;

    public override void OnBattleStarted()
    {
        base.OnBattleStarted();
        a1 = GamePlay.gpActorByName("0:BoB_LW_JG26_I.000");


        if (a1 == null)
        {
            GamePlay.gpLogServer(null, "SCRIPT ERROR: Aircraft not found\n", new object[] {});
        }

        airc1 = (AiAircraft)a1;
    }


    public override void OnTickGame()
    {
        if (Time.tickCounter() == 300) // ca 10sec.        
        {
            double initTime = 0.0;

            airc1.SayToGroup(airc1.AirGroup(), "1_mile");

            Timeout(initTime += 5.0, () =>
            {
                airc1.SayToGroup(airc1.AirGroup(), "Cargo_Ships");
            });
            Timeout(initTime += 5.0, () =>
            {
                airc1.SayToGroup(airc1.AirGroup(), "Destroy_targets_left_to_right");
            });
            Timeout(initTime += 5.0, () =>
            {
                airc1.SayToGroup(airc1.AirGroup(), "Attack");
            });
        }
    }
}
